What mattress for disabled mother?

Comment Check Icon 1 answers Comment Icon 0 comments
A customer asked

I am looking to purchase a single divan bed for my disabled mother and would welcome your advice on specifications.

My mother weights almost 15 stones and is 5'6".

A great deal time is spent in bed as she suffers with mobility issues and has considerable aches and pains from arthritis and brittle bone disease.

At present my mother has a foam style mattress topper (not solid) aid comfort and to reduce pressure areas, provided by her occupational therapist.

My mother is tending towards a soft mattress for comfort but support is also a factor.

Some single beds I have tried seem to feel as though in a ship bobbing about on a rough sea and I'm concerned that they would lend themselves towards her toppling out of the bed.

Your thoughts and recommendations would be very much appreciated.
